How much do the packaging lab j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 11, 2026, the average hourly pay for the packaging lab in Raleigh, NC is $21.90,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$17.74 and $23.61 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between The Packaging Lab vs Packaging Technician?

AspectThe Packaging LabPackaging Technician
CredentialsTypically requires a degree in packaging, engineering, or related fieldOften requires technical training or certification in packaging processes
Work EnvironmentLaboratory setting, focus on testing and developmentManufacturing or production floor, focus on packaging assembly and operation
Industry UsageUsed in product development, testing, and quality assuranceInvolved in packaging line setup, maintenance, and execution

The Packaging Lab primarily focuses on testing, developing, and ensuring the quality of packaging materials in a lab environment, often requiring a background in engineering or packaging science. Packaging Technicians work directly on packaging lines, handling the physical assembly and operation of packaging equipment. While both roles support packaging processes, The Packaging Lab emphasizes testing and innovation, whereas Packaging Technicians focus on production execution.

We have an opportunity for a Product Development/Lab Technician in Apex, NC, within our Pool segment. You will independently develop, and document test procedures based on leadership input. Represent lab in technical discussions and provide strategic direction and implementation of lab testing for an extensive range of new product types and major product improvements.You will be a part of the new product development team and work closely with cross-functional partners including product management, operations, marketing, sales and our field testing and service teams.

You will:

  • Source equipment and materials to create and build a physical environment to test new products for our Pool division
  • Represent the lab in technical discussions and lead testing on new engineering projects
  • Drive efficiency improvements and cost-effectiveness.
  • Research, source, and training on new lab testing equipment and stay abreast of technological advancements and regulatory changes
  • Lead and mentor a team of technicians.
  • Ensure compliance with safety regulations and industry standards.
  • Develop and implement advanced testing methodologies.
  • Stay abreast of technological advancements and regulatory changes.
  • Articulating data from testing and building out reports

Key Qualifications:

  • Must have Python Programming experience or PLC programming experience
  • CAD or SolidWorks experience highly desired
  • Must have 8+ years of experience building automated test stands from scratch
  • Must be able to build testers from scratch (designing, assembling, and making it run)
  • Expertise in electronic testing and troubleshooting and must be able to build out data from PLC's and sensors
  • High school diploma or equivalent
  • Preferred: 2-year degree from a college or tech school in engineering technology or programming
  • Proven ability to drive innovation and efficiency and experience in continuous improvement initiatives
  • Effective problem-solving abilities in a dynamic product development environment
  • Proven project management skills for orchestrating complex testing projects
  • Strategic thinking and decision-making skills
  • In-depth knowledge of regulatory requirements
  • Must be proficient in Microsoft Suite (Excel, Word, Outlook, etc.)
  • Physical requirement: This role frequently requires standing, walking, sitting, reaching, speaking, and hearing, with occasional lifting and/or moving of up to 40 pounds.
